His Eminence at Holy Annunciation Church for the Feast of the Annunciation

On Thursday, April 7, which corresponds to the Feast of our Lord’s Annunciation in the Coptic Orthodox liturgical calendar, His Eminence Metropolitan Serapion celebrated the Divine Liturgy at one of the Diocese’s newest parishes, Holy Annunciation Coptic Orthodox Church in Inglewood. Participating with him were the Reverend Father John Botros of St. George Church (Bellflower), who currently serves this parish, and many of the blessed chanters and laity.
